There dollop bang, Modern evolution of the classic Kiss Curl, The tiuff Tirabaci so in vogue in the 1920s is increasingly imposing itself on the field of hair trends.
Accomplice, also, the wake Rétro left by the Met Gala 2025 and by all the beauty looks of the stars marked by a dandy aesthetic, but not only. In recent months, The trend of the tuft or cocca rolled and modeled properly to cover the forehead in a partial way – is as if it were, in fact, only a “piece” of fringe –has taken more and more foot, becoming a habit from the flicker of the antic, but also an alternative to the classic bang full.
From Kim Kardashian to Megan Thee Stallion passing through Simone Biles, Sydney Sweeney And many others, there are many stars who gave way to the mania of the lock carved and crystallized on the forehead, capable of creating a real focal point of the look that inevitably evokes the style and looks of the early twentieth century. Its plus is undoubtedly versatility since it can be combined with hairstyles and cuts from the different lengths, and then because it can be declined in the styles you want most.
Allies in the styling from the dollop bang They are undoubtedly spray, waxes and gels that allow you to model and support its shape, preferably half a moon, but creativity knows no limits. Scenographic, glossy and rétro inspiration, here are the most loved versions by celebrities.
